Optimization of a nonviral transfection system to evaluate Cox‐2 controlled interleukin‐4 expression for osteoarthritis gene therapy in vitro
ConclusionsWe consider that this approach has significant potential for translation into a useful anti‐inflammation therapy. Molecular tools such as the described therapeutic plasmid pave the way for a local‐controlled, self‐limiting gene therapy. Copyright © 2014 John Wiley & Sons, Ltd.
